inXile is going to open up their Kickstarter for Torment: Tides of Numenera, a spiritual successor to Planescape: Tormemt, Wed. March 6th. Here is a video from Chris Avellone on why he is excited about it:

//www.youtube.com/watch?v=p8hpnATIpqQ
The game will use Monte Cook's new tabletop RPG settin Numenera, which you can learn a bit about here. I would link the Numenera website, but it seems to be having some problems at the moment.
